As well as a range of restaurants and cafés, Xintiandi’s Hubindao Shopping Mall is also home to many lifestyle concept stores offering books, furniture, paintings and more. Newly opened on the ground floor is Mr. Company, a sleek space that carries nearly everything, encompassing the needs of a tasteful modern gentleman, from casual and formal apparel, footwear, fashion accessories, imported grooming products, to BeSound speakers (RMB1,298) and whiskies from Haig Club and Macallan.

With menswear from homegrown labels like Depot 3 and Vintage Republic, Mr. Company’s core offering is their own tailor-made business suits, dress shirts and leather shoes.

For suits and shirts, customers can first choose from a large selection of fabrics of different styles, colors, patterns (both Chinese and imported options are available, including Marzoni from Italy), then select their cutting of choice and have their measurements taken on site. Prices start from RMB3,000-4,000 (basic fabric), or RMB7,888 (imported fabric), and the process takes around 20 days. Their tailored leather shoes  start from around RMB4,000 and take around 15 days.

We’re also told that the store will soon be installing iPads to help customers virtually mix and match different suit and shirt styles, an added function that will visualize the entire look and ultimately make the decision-making process easier. As for future plans, Mr. Company aims to open their second location in another city by 2017.
